Output d3d3f689a3843fd0e51dc6c6fc4d942eb2deb814c467bef816333400db7e6119:156

value
664305
script pubkey
OP_0 OP_PUSHBYTES_20 aa0985e2bc42086fcf550b844cd12b0525cdccc1
address
bc1q4gyctc4uggyxln64pwzye5ftq5jumnxphn9c7n
transaction
d3d3f689a3843fd0e51dc6c6fc4d942eb2deb814c467bef816333400db7e6119
confirmations
152792
spent
true